Программное обеспечение отличается от программного комплекса:
(*ответ*) уровнем завершенности
функциональными возможностями
масштабом программных компонентов
ничем не отличается. Это синонимы.
Проектирование по образцам способствует в первую очередь 2 целям из перечисленных:
(*ответ*) улучшению качества программ
(*ответ*) повышению производительности труда
созданию уникальных продуктов
решению задач определённого класса
Процесс отделения друг от друга отдельных элементов объекта, определяющих его устройство и поведение, называется:
(*ответ*) инкапсуляцией
абстрагированием
полиморфизмом
наследованием
Процессы жизненного цикла можно разделить на:
(*ответ*) основные
(*ответ*) организационные
(*ответ*) вспомогательные
необязательные
Результатом этапа жизненного цикла ПС «Составление технического задания» является:
(*ответ*) система вариантов использования
объектная модель предметной области
детальная модель программы
программный код
Самый сложный и трудоёмкий процесс при создании программ – это обычно
(*ответ*) разработка алгоритма
проектирование программы
построение модели
тестирование программы
Связи между экземплярами классов в диаграммах классов отображаются при помощи:
(*ответ*) ассоциации
операции
атрибутов
навигации
Связь в диаграммах, “сущность – связь” может быть:
(*ответ*) обязательной
(*ответ*) множественной
сильной
последовательной
Связь между функциями, обеспечивающая группировку функций, использующих общие входные данные, называется:
(*ответ*) коммуникационной
логической
процедурной
функциональной
Связь между функциями, при которой выходные данные одной функции служат входными данными другой, называется:
(*ответ*) последовательной
коммуникационной
функциональной
процедурной
Создание объекта в языке Object Pascal осуществляется путём:
(*ответ*) вызова конструктора
объявления объекта
объявления типа объекта
объявления экземпляров типа объявленного класса
Состояние объекта характеризуется:
(*ответ*) текущим значением его атрибутов
набором операций для выполнения функций
связью с другими объектами
наличием операций с атрибутами
Способность класса иметь несколько методов с одним именем называется:
(*ответ*) перегрузкой
полиморфизмом
наследованием
многофункциональностью